Introduction Introduction to the PlasmaSync 50-inch Plasma Monitor NEC's PlasmaSync™ is a seamless blend of cutting-edge visual technology and sophisticated design. At 50-inches, with a 16:9 aspect ratio, the PlasmaSync™ certainly makes a big impression. However, at a mere 4.2 inches/ 107mm thin, the monitor's sleek techno-art lines blend in well with your environment. PlasmaSync's crisp, vivid image quality will transform data from any graphic medium from PCs to DVD players- into art. And weighing only 127.6 lbs/ 58.0 kg, it actually can be hung almost anywhere. NEC has made sure that a host of multimedia resources can be easily connected and displayed as brilliantly as intended on the PlasmaSync™ monitor. The features you'll enjoy include: • 50-inch screen • 16:9 aspect ratio • Capsulated Color Filter™ (CCF) and black matrix • 4.2 inch / 107 mm thin • 127.6 lbs/ 58.0 kg light • High-resolution screen: 1365‫ן‬768 pixels • 160-degrees of off-axis viewing, horizontally and verti- cally. • Flicker - and warp - free display provides excellent im- age geometry even in screen corners • Not affected by magnetic fields, no color drift or edge distortion. • VGA, SVGA, XGA, SXGA, computer signal compat- ibility • NTSC, PAL, SECAM, composite and S-Video signal compatibility • 480P, 1080I, 720P and HDTV signal compatibility • PCs, VCRs, Laser Disc and DVD player source compat- ibility • Softscaling automatically converts VGA, SVGA and SXGA signals to the panel's native resolution • RGB input(1), Video/S-Video input(1), DVD/ HD in- put(1), audio output(1), external control input(1) • AccuColor control system provides user selectable on- screen color temperature settings • New Drive Technology • Component video input terminal for DVD, 15.75kHz (Y, CB, CR) • NEC's OSM™ menu-driven on screen control system that makes image adjustments a snap • Seven languages (English, German, French, Italian, Span- ish, Swedish, and Japanese) Contents of the Package Ⅺ PlasmaSync 5000W plasma monitor Ⅺ Power cord Ⅺ RGB cable (Mini D-Sub 15-pin to Mini D-Sub 15pin connector) Ⅺ Adapter for Macintosh Ⅺ Remote control unit with two AA Batteries Ⅺ User's manual Ⅺ Wired remote cable Ⅺ Ferrite core * These are hooks for fastening the unit to a wall to prevent tipping due to external shock when using the stand (option). Pass ropes or chains through the hooks and fasten to a wall or pillar. Options • Wall mount unit • Ceiling mount unit • Tilt mount unit • Tabletop stand • LCD touch screen learning remote controler (A multi function LCD Remote Control that makes operation of connected VCR, Laser Disc, and DVD possible from a single unit. It also has a "learning function" that turns it into a total remote control.) • Others Note These instructions are for both the standard (included) remote control unit and the optional LCD remote controller (PX-RC1E). For details on operating the LCD remote controller, refer to the operating instructions included with LCD remote controller. 2
